龙门镗床的编程可以通过以下两种主要方式进行:
手动编程
操作人员通过人机界面手动输入指令,控制龙门机床进行加工操作。
手动编程适用于简单的加工工艺和少量生产的情况。
需要操作人员具备一定的机床操作和编程知识,能够理解和熟练运用机床操作指令和编程命令。
自动编程
利用计算机辅助设计/计算机辅助制造(CAD/CAM)软件进行编程。
首先,使用CAD软件进行零部件的三维建模设计。
然后,使用CAM软件生成机床加工程序。
CAM软件能够根据零部件的三维模型信息和加工工艺要求自动生成加工路径、切削速度、进给速度等参数,生成可直接在龙门机床上运行的加工程序。
自动编程具有更高的效率和精度,能够适应复杂的加工工艺和大批量生产的需求。
G代码和M代码
龙门机床编程通常使用G代码和M代码:
G代码:用于控制机床的运动,如线性插补、圆弧插补和螺纹加工。常见的G代码包括G00(快速定位)、G01(直线插补)、G02(顺时针圆弧插补)、G03(逆时针圆弧插补)等。
M代码:用于控制机床的辅助功能,如主轴启停、刀具换刀和冷却液开关。常见的M代码包括M03(主轴正转)、M04(主轴反转)、M05(主轴停止)、M08(冷却液开启)、M09(冷却液关闭)等。
在编程过程中,需要根据工件要求和机床特性选择合适的G代码和M代码,以实现预期的加工效果。此外,还可能使用一些辅助指令,如T代码用于选择刀具,S代码用于设置主轴转速等。
编程步骤
确定加工需求:
明确工件的加工要求,包括加工部位、尺寸精度、表面质量等。
选择合适的编程工具:
根据需求选择合适的CAD/CAM软件。
建模设计:
使用CAD软件创建工件的三维模型。
生成加工程序:
在CAM软件中,根据模型信息和加工工艺要求生成加工程序,包括切削路径、切削速度、进给速度等参数。
上传程序:
将生成的加工程序上传到龙门机床的控制系统中。
调试和优化:
在机床运行过程中进行调试,优化程序以获得最佳的加工效果。
通过以上步骤,可以实现龙门镗床的高效编程和加工。建议操作人员不断学习和掌握新的编程技术和工具,以提高编程效率和加工质量。